Now that the Sankranthi festivities have come to an end, all eyes were on the box-office performance of the latest releases, NTR Kathanayakudu, Vinaya Vidheya Rama and F2. While VVR and F2 had a decent outing at the single screens across the twin Telugu states, NTR Kathanayakudu’s collections dropped further.
In Krishna district, NTR Kathanayakudu collected Rs 3.23 lakh share on Thursday, taking its 9-day total to Rs 1.32 crores. On the other hand, Vinaya Vidheya Rama collected a share of Rs 20.08 lakhs. The film’s 1st week Krishna share is Rs 3.45 crores. Lastly, F2 continued its dream run and collected Rs 49.51 lakhs, ending up with a 6-day share of Rs 2.79 crores in the Krishna region.
